Please note that for the above graph:
- Cotter Dam, the smallest of our four dams, which had not been able to be used since 1968, was reinstated and began being used in Jan 05. This added almost 4 GL of extra storage capacity to the regions water supply.
- Bathymetry surveys were conducted at Corin and Bendora Dams in November 2005 to re-calculate the dams actual storage capacities. This resulted in an updated change to our total storage capacity from 215.4 GL to 211.6 GL.
- Bathymetry surveys were conducted at Googong and Cotter Dams in October 2006 to re-calculate the dams actual storage capacities. This resulted in an updated change to our total storage capacity from 211.6 GL to 207.4 GL.
